Granola is a London-based startup that treats company meetings as a source of organisational knowledge. Rather than introducing a note-taking AI to meetings, Granola integrates with audio capture tools to seamlessly record online and in-person conversations. In doing so, it removes the need for AI agent integration, maintains a frictionless set-up and sheds platform dependency and compatibility issues.
Since launching its Mac app in 2024, Granola has seen explosive growth, with weekly growth rates above 10%R and expanding across Mac, iOS, and soon Windows. And the team behind it is an experienced one (the CEO's previous startup was acquired by Google) and has raised to Series C in venture capital from world-class investors, including the co-founder of Instagram and senior leaders from Google and Facebook. Now at a $1.5 billion valuation, it counts the likes of Mistral AI, Cursor and Gusto as clients. Well on the way to achieving its objective of becoming a queryable context layer for meetings, Granola provides a seamless alternative to third-party recording bots and looks set to scale further.
